Nbook object oriented php video tutorials download

Whilst there is no hard and fast definition of what object oriented programming oop is, we can define. Download the ultimate guide to objectoriented php this free ebook, written by torque contributor josh pollock, is a great way for php beginners to level up their skills. As detailed in my book, pro php and jquery, youll learn the concepts behind objectoriented programming oop, a style of coding in which related actions are grouped into classes to aid in creating morecompact, effective code. Take full advantage of advanced oo features in php objectoriented php will show you how to maximize phps features, with much less work than you might think. Chapter 5 focuses on two very important features of objectoriented programming in php, reflection and unit testing. Learn object oriented php by building a complete website. Learn objectoriented php by building a complete website. Yeah, thats the rank of objectoriented php amongst all php tutorials recommended by the programming community. They also provide an ebook which you can download for free. For now lets take example on object oriented programming in php. You will learn all about the above listed object oriented concept available in php programming step by step devided into separate tutorials.

The ruby language is object oriented, so is java with exception of the primitive types. Learn php oop with this easy to follow, short and to the point guide. Learn object oriented php by building a complete website udemy free download quick and easy guide to master oops in php one of the most powerful serverscripting languages requires an equally powerful course to help break down the. My name is kevin skoglund and im excited to teach you how to use phps objectoriented programming techniques to work with databases. Well end of with a simple example of how to use it. In an oop style you would create classes for the foo and bar classes that extend from a base class that handles common functionalitysharing a base class promotes sameness. Php offers a wide variety of functions here, including the capability to recover class names, methods names, and properties names from an instance. In this course we will learn the objectoriented syntax for phps builtin mysql adapter. Objectoriented programming is an important aspect in application development, irrespective of the technology youre working with. Object oriented programming, or oop, refers to the method of programming that invokes the use of classes to organize the data and structure of an application. Learn object oriented programming oop in php preamble the hardest thing to learn and teach btw, in object oriented php is the basics. Hey guys, im now using patreon to share improved and updated video lesson material. In this intermediatelevel course, kevin skoglund introduces objectoriented programming oop principles for php.

About the author peter lavin runs a web development firm based in. When i was learning php, there wasnt any good resource to learn php objectoriented programming. This collection of php tutorials will help you become a more. Your contribution will go a long way in helping us serve. But once you get them underyourbelt, the rest will come much, much easier.

Oops object oriented programming system concept is use to make powerful, robust and secure programming instructions. Manning publications books and video courses join the. The idea behind object oriented programming or oop is that it revolves around objects instead of actions. Basic object oriented features such as objects and classes were introduced into php 3 in 1998. Each object has its own memory made up by other objects. Today, in the context of php, we discussed a couple of basic concepts of oop, and we also took the opportunity to. You can think of a class as a template for making many instances of the same kind or class of object. So lets just use this loose definition for now and it is left to reader to make up their own minds about what a decent definition is. However, the nature of php encourages quick hacks and fixes versus proper object oriented software development, and many books and tutorials ignore oop concepts entirely. Because objectoriented programing is similar to the way human beings perceive the real world, using the objectoriented approach, can help you visualize the solution to a problem more easily.

Once youve completed my basic tutorial on object oriented php, you can learn to build object oriented php apps with my interactive fullstack courses. Php oop crud tutorial php object oriented programming. With objectoriented php, you can master the basics of oop and get up to speed on php in one fell swoop. We will learn about the active record design pattern and use it to create. Introduction to objectoriented programming with php. A beginners guide to learning object oriented php book description learn javascript and jquery a nicer way php this. You may start with one of the object oriented php tutorials or by practicing. So, recently i created an objectoriented programming tutorial in php with my experience.

Take advantage of this course called object oriented programming in php5 to improve your web development skills and better understand php this course is adapted to your level as well as all php pdf courses to better enrich your knowledge all you need to do is download the training document, open it and start learning php for free this tutorial has been prepared for the. In this php tutorial you will start learning about object oriented php programming, which is the next level of php programming used by most professional web developers. Php is a hybrid language capable of objects creation, so is delphi. Beginners php object oriented programming tutorial videos 4. Object oriented programming with php video tutorials object oriented programming in php php is the backbone of the worlds most popular sites and whether you realize it or not, it might be the scripting language behind your own site. The ebook is an indepth guide to help you quickly and easily increase your web development skills. In the next section, we cover the basic php syntax for oop from the ground up, with some simple examples. Tutorials to learn object oriented programming in php. There is a big semantic difference between a hybrid language and a. It can support oop concepts just fine, but its the onus of the developer to know to apply them. Learn and understand php object oriented programming. Objectoriented programming is an approach to programming where objects and classes are used. My definition of advanced php programming covers three loosely grouped areas.

Previously, we learned how to create or insert, read, update and delete database records with our php and mysql crud tutorial for beginners. Before we go in detail, lets define important terms related to object oriented programming. Php object oriented programming tutorial for beginners. The general form for defining a new class in php is as follows. You should have a good understanding of how classes and objects work in php after watching this video. Reviews of objectoriented php for learning php hackr. Php treats objects in the same way as references or handles, meaning that each variable contains an object reference rather than a copy of the entire object. New 2019 video in desc what is object oriented php. Php started as a unorganized programming language to build things quickly without a solid design and as such made it easy to learn. What is best video tutorial for learning php from scratch. Just learn the basics of oop php, learn usable php skills and everything will follow. Youll also get to build a calculator as an example application to put what youve learned to practice. Php is an object oriented language, although it does not have to be used as one, since most php functions are not object oriented. Yes, with 350 videos and 900 quiz questions, you will be learning much more than php.

All objects of a specific type can receive the same messages. Once youve completed my basic tutorial on object oriented php, you can learn. Introduction 2 pure objectoriented languages five rules source. In 2000, php 4 was released with a better support for objectoriented features but the implementation of objects was still an issue, as the object referencing was handled similar to value types. For the love of physics walter lewin may 16, 2011 duration. As detailed in my book, pro php and jquery, youll learn the concepts behind objectoriented programming oop, a style of coding in which. With objectoriented php, you can master the basics of objectoriented programming and get up to speed on php in one fell swoop. In objectoriented programming, the class is the definition of the object, whereas the object is an instance of an object, meaning that from one class, you can create many objects. There was limited scope of objectoriented programming in php 4, but in php 5, the object model was rewritten for better performance and more features. Marcus borger introduction to objectoriented programming with php 15 the problem of code duplication.

So a whole object would be copied when an object had to. Take the first steps by learning about classes, objects, methods, and properties. It has handson tutorials with supplementary videos. This is a programmerdefined data type, which includes local functions as well as local data. For many php programmers, objectoriented programming is a frightening concept, full of complicated syntax and other roadblocks. If you love watching video tutorials, this huge fivehour session is perfect for you. Discover delightful childrens books with prime book box, a subscription that. Oop is the most popular software development paradigm that has been around for years. We got this video for you so that you dont need to spend your time in the search. Object oriented programming with php video tutorials. The main focus of this course is to give you a solid understanding of oop so that you can start using frameworks such as laravel. What is a good resource or book to learn oop in php.

Laravel is currently the most popular web framework. The ebook explores the different areas of objectoriented php, including. One of these is the reflection api, with which you can reverse or engineer any class or object to figure out its properties and methods. Basic objectoriented features such as objects and classes were introduced into php 3 in 1998. At a glance, objectoriented programming can appear to be far more complex than simple procedural, or inline, code.

With any language reference there are only three basic object oriented prog concept. Click now and download learn object oriented php by building a complete website for free just click here and download now from our website. In this article we are going explore exactly what oop is in relation to php, and look at a few things you should remember about it as well. Object oriented programming oop is a programming concept that treats functions and data as objects. Learn php 2020 most recommended php tutorials hackr. Learn object oriented programming oop in php learn object oriented programming oop in php objectoriented programming oop is a type of programming added to php5 that makes building complex, modular and reusable web applications that much easier. Kevin welcome to php objectoriented programming with databases.

Yes, with 350 videos and 900 quiz questions, you will be learning much more. The website is accompanied by an ebook the essentials of object oriented php which offers more tutorials as well as more practice opportunities. So, instead of manipulating the logic behind the object to change something, you instead manipulate the object itself. Objectoriented php shows developers how to take advantage of the new. Download php oop understand object oriented programming. Here is an example on object oriented concept in php. Guys, there are many programming languages supported the object oriented programming language oop. In 2000, php 4 was released with a better support for object oriented features but the implementation of objects was still an issue, as the object referencing was handled similar to value types. Get your kindle here, or download a free kindle reading app. Lets look at that object oriented programming in php concept with examples, you can read the short description of each oop part.

One paradigm common with most dynamically typed languages is the support for object oriented. In this post you are going to learn accessing databases with objectoriented php video tutorial. In object oriented programming, a class is a definition of an object, whereas an object is an instance of an object, meaning that from one class you can create many objects for example, lets define a class of a student. A program is a set of objects telling each other what to do by sending messages. Beginners php object oriented programming tutorial videos. You just found the easiest to understand tutorial out there on oop and php.

300 1351 1071 794 51 1173 565 1 865 871 1004 171 1321 116 443 1210 968 1526 1223 1186 1285 798 1427 994 133 269 964 216 395 814 1040 175 862 856 530 1443 496